云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
许昌前端和后端是软件开发中的两个不同领域,它们分别专注于软件的不同部分。前端开发主要关注用户界面(UI)和用户体验(UX),即我们常说的网站或应用程序的“外观和感觉”。后端开发则专注于服务器端逻辑、数据库管理和数据交互,即我们常说的“后台”。
要确定哪个职业前景更广阔,需要考虑以下几个因素:
1. 市场需求:前端开发通常与用户体验直接相关,因此对于任何需要与用户交互的软件来说,前端开发都是必需的。随着用户对软件界面和体验的要求不断提高,前端开发者的需求可能会持续增长。后端开发则更多关注软件的逻辑和数据处理,这也是任何软件应用的核心部分,因此后端开发者的需求也很旺盛。
2. 技术发展:前端技术栈(如HTML、CSS、JavaScript及其框架)不断发展,新的框架和工具不断涌现,这为前端开发者提供了更多的机会去学习和应用新技术。后端技术栈(如不同的编程语言、框架和数据库系统)也在不断更新,以满足不断变化的数据处理需求。
3. 职业发展路径:前端和后端开发者都可以逐步晋升为团队领导、项目经理或技术架构师等高级职位。此外,全栈开发者(即同时具备前端和后端开发能力)也越来越受到欢迎,因为他们在整个软件开发过程中能够提供更全面的视角。
4. 个人兴趣和技能:选择哪个方向,还应该考虑个人的兴趣和技能。如果你对设计、用户体验和交互感兴趣,那么前端开发可能更适合你。如果你对数据、算法和系统架构更感兴趣,那么后端开发可能是更好的选择。
总的来说,前端和后端开发都有广阔的职业前景,关键在于个人的兴趣、技能以及市场上的具体需求。随着技术的不断进步和软件行业的持续发展,无论是前端还是后端,持续学习和适应新变化的能力都是保持职业竞争力的关键。